Abstract
A growing number of current waveshaping methods applied to single-phase rectifier are now available including active and passive methods and selection of the best-suited method for a particular case can be a complicated decision making process. A classification of the various available waveshaping methods is presented in this paper aimed at presenting a review of current waveshaping methods to researchers, designers and engineers dealing with single-phase rectifiers.
